Search by job, company or skills

ThoughtFocus

Microsoft Dynamics Consultant

new job description bg glownew job description bg glownew job description bg svg
  • Posted 4 hours ago
  • Be among the first 10 applicants
Early Applicant

Job Description

Position Summary:

We are seeking an experienced Professionals with specialized expertise in Microsoft Dynamics GP (Great Plains) and deep functional knowledge of the General Ledger (GL) module. This role will serve as a key technical leader, responsible for maintaining a high-performing and secure SQL Server environment, optimizing ERP data workflows, and providing strategic support for financial operations and reporting.

This position is ideal for a seasoned professional who thrives at the intersection of database engineering and financial systems administration, and is passionate about enabling data-driven decision-making across the enterprise.

Key Responsibilities:

  • Oversee and optimize all aspects of Microsoft SQL Server infrastructure supporting Microsoft Dynamics GP.
  • Serve as the subject matter expert for General Ledger administration within Great Plains, including account structures, journal entries, posting routines, and year-end processes.
  • Design, implement, and fine-tune SQL objects (stored procedures, views, functions, indexes) to improve system performance and financial data accuracy.
  • Lead complex troubleshooting efforts for both technical (database) and functional (GL) issues, collaborating with Finance and IT stakeholders.
  • Support monthly, quarterly, and annual financial close processes by ensuring ERP data availability and integrity.
  • Monitor database performance and proactively address capacity, security, and availability issues.
  • Manage data integrations between Dynamics GP and other financial or reporting systems.
  • Develop and maintain robust reporting solutions (using SSRS, Management Reporter, or Power BI) to support financial analysis and compliance requirements.
  • Maintain documentation for database architecture, data flows, and system configurations.
  • Required Qualifications:

    • Bachelor's degree in Computer Science, Information Systems, Accounting, or a related field.
    • 10+ years of experience in SQL Server database administration in enterprise environments.
    • 7+ years of direct experience with Microsoft Dynamics GP, with an emphasis on General Ledger system administration.
    • Advanced expertise in T-SQL, query optimization, and performance tuning.
    • Demonstrated knowledge of accounting principles and financial data workflows.
    • Strong experience with backup/recovery strategies, high availability configurations, and database security practices.
    • Proven ability to collaborate cross-functionally with Finance, IT, and executive stakeholders.

    Preferred Qualifications:

    • Experience with Dynamics GP integration tools (e.g., eOne SmartConnect, Integration Manager).
    • Familiarity with additional GP modules such as Payables, Receivables, and Fixed Assets.
    • Power BI or other business intelligence tools for financial reporting.
    • Experience working in a SOX-compliant or audited environment.

    More Info

    Job Type:
    Industry:
    Employment Type:

    About Company

    Job ID: 145539515